Which energy sources are used in North Macedonia?
At the moment, most of the electricity in North Macedonia is produced from thermal power plants with coal as the primary energy source. The share of the renewable energy sources in the total installed capacity in North Macedonia is 38%, with most of the renewable energy coming from large hydro powerplants.
How many solar plants are there in North Macedonia?
This is a huge number for North Macedonia as the biggest solar plant at the moment is only 17MW, with the second biggest being 10MW. According to the RKE 2022 Annual Report, 267 new renewable energy power plants are currently in the works (with solar plants having the biggest part - 254 plants).
Does North Macedonia need electricity?
Although North Macedonia's renewable energy potential is huge (especially solar), the country is still dependent on importing electricity –imported electricity constitutes around 30% of the overall gross consumption.
What are the challenges for renewable investors in North Macedonia?
The crucial challenges for renewable investors in North Macedonia are: Assessing the possibilities for grid connection – this must be made at earliest stage of the project. Initiation of adoption of a new or amended spatial plan or project for the impacted area.

An inverter is one of the most important pieces of equipment in a solar energy system. It's a device that converts direct current (DC) electricity, which is what a solar panel generates, to alternating current (AC) electricity, which the electrical grid uses.
